perder

Translation

v.
to lose
He perdido la cartera
I've lost my wallet
He perdido las esperanzas de conseguir ese puesto
I've lost all hope of getting that job
to mislay form
Parece que he perdido el lápiz
I seem to have mislaid a pencil
(el autobús, el tren)
to miss
(el pelo o las hojas de los árboles)
to shed
(un derecho)
to forfeit
(en deportes)
to trail
perder el equilibrio
to lose one's balance
perder el tiempo
to waste one's time
perder peso
to lose weight
perder un partido
to lose a match
¡Estamos perdidos!
All is lost!
perder el juicio
to go mad
perder a alguien de vista
to lose sight of sb
perder el conocimiento
to black out inform
perder la cuenta (col.)
to lose track
perder la pista
to lose track
perder los estribos
to lose one's temper
